SLAB STRAWBERRY SHORTCAKE
Shortcake to feed a crowd! With no individual assembly required, this genius recipe couldn't be more perfect for all of your spring and summer gatherings. The from-scratch biscuit base is scone-like in its buttery texture and tastes great on its own, but when topped with sweetened whipped cream and sugared strawberries, it's simply divine. If you have other fresh berries on hand, you can use your favorite combination to top the shortcake base. This dessert will be your new party favorite.

Steps:
- Heat oven to 400°F. In large bowl, stir the flour, 1/2 cup granulated sugar, baking powder and salt until blended. Cut in butter, using pastry blender or fork, until mixture looks like coarse crumbs.
- In small bowl, beat eggs and 2 cups whipping cream just until blended. Stir into flour mixture until mixture forms a soft dough. Using lightly floured fingers, pat and press dough in bottom of 15x10x1-inch ungreased pan.
- Bake 16 to 20 minutes or until golden brown. Cool completely, about 1 hour.
- Meanwhile, in large bowl, mix strawberries and 1/4 cup granulated sugar; stir occasionally.
- When ready to serve, in chilled large bowl, beat Topping ingredients with electric mixer on medium-high speed until stiff peaks form. Spread top with whipped cream. Using slotted spoon, spoon sugared berries over top. Cut into 4 rows by 4 rows. Store covered in refrigerator.

BREAKFAST STRAWBERRY SHORTCAKES
This recipe is sponsored by Chobani® with Zero Sugar*. Yes, you can have strawberry shortcake for breakfast! We adapted the beloved dessert for the morning by whipping up the easiest 2-ingredient flaky biscuits with self-rising flour and no-sugar dairy product. Finished with a quick homemade strawberry jam, they're a delicious way to start the day.

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
- Combine the flour, dairy product and 1/4 cup water in a medium bowl and stir with a rubber spatula until a shaggy dough forms. Turn out the dough onto a lightly floured work surface. Lightly flour the dough and pat it out until it is about 1/2 inch thick. Using a spatula or bench scraper, fold the dough in half like a book. Pat it into a 5-by-10-inch rectangle. Flour a sharp knife and cut the rectangle in half lengthwise. Cut each half into four 2 1/2-inch squares, flouring the knife after each cut. Evenly space the biscuits on the prepared baking sheet and bake, rotating the baking sheet halfway through, until light golden, about 25 minutes.
- Meanwhile, combine the strawberries, apple juice, honey and vanilla in a medium saucepan and bring to a boil over high heat. Reduce the heat to a simmer and cover the pan. Cook until the strawberries are softened, about 5 minutes. Uncover the pan and break up the strawberries with a fork or potato masher. Continue to cook over medium-high heat, uncovered and stirring frequently, until the foam subsides and the mixture has thickened, about 10 minutes.
- To serve, cut each biscuit in half, spoon in some dairy product and top with the strawberry mixture.

Steps:
- In small bowl, stir together berries, sugar, and lemon juice.
- Let sit 30 minutes to an hour.
- Near serving time, whip 1/2 cup of the heavy cream until soft peaks form.Mix in 2 tablespoons confectioners' sugar.
- In another bowl, stir mascarpone until smooth. Stir in 3 Tablespoons confectioners' sugar, vanilla and remaining 1/4 cup of the cream.
- Fold mascarpone mixture into whipped cream mixture.
- To assemble: Place 2 lady fingers on 8 dessert plates and cover with 2 Tablespoons of strawberries, 2 Tablespoons of mascarpone mixture.
- Repeat with another lady fingers, laying across in the other direction.
- Divide remaining strawberries among plates and top with with remaining mascarpone cheese mixture.

- Grate the butter using a box grater and toss it into the flour mixture a little at a time. Once all the butter is grated, use a pastry blender, two forks, or even your hands, to work the butter into the flour until coarse, pea-sized crumbs appear.
- Add the milk to the flour mixture (reserving about a tablespoon to brush on later). Mix until the dough just holds together. Here you have to be flexible about the amount of milk to add as the actual amount will depend on the humidity of the day. Squeeze a small amount of dough between your fingers and if it is very crumbly, add more milk, 1 tablespoon at a time (2 tablespoons maximum). If the dough is too wet, you can knead in more flour when you turn out the dough. Remember, do not over mix the dough...you want to keep that butter cold and separate from the flour.
